I arrived for a new customer no cool call. I spoke with the homeowner and found that the system stopped cooling and he replaced the thermostat and transformer. I inspected the system and found the transformer to have failed and a that there was a short to ground and it was still present. I explained I can trace the short out and replace the transformer to see where the power stops. The homeowner agreed to the repair and I replace the transformer and fuses the low voltage. I found the contactor on the condenser to have shorted to ground on the 24V coil side. I offered to replace the contactor and the homeowner wanted to get the part and replace it his self. I left the system correctly wired with the new transformer and the system in the off position. The homeowner will replace the contractor and clean the evaporator coil and blower motor.
